On January 14, 2010, the NRC issued a Notice of Violation to Entergy Operations, Inc. for a violation of Technical Specification 6.8.1.a, "Procedures and Programs," at Waterford Steam Electric Station Unit 3. The violation, which is associated with a White Significance Determination Process finding, involved the failure to properly follow all procedural steps during replacement of the safety-related Train B 125 Vdc battery in May 2008. Specifically, following replacement of the battery, the licensee did not: (1) adequately torque all of the affected intercell connections, (2) obtain the required quality control inspector verification that all affected connections were properly tightened, (3) ensure that all the necessary intercell resistance checks were performed, and (4) obtain quality control verification that the intercell resistance checks met Technical Specification limits. As a result, an intercell connection on the battery loosened over time and on September 2, 2008, the battery was found to be inoperable during testing.
